Job Overview

Johnnie's General Manager directly supervises and coordinates all activities of employees under Sterlings, including FOH and BOH staff.

Hours

40+ hours a week, working nights, weekends, and holidays is required. Hours may vary.

Responsibilities
  • Prepare, serve, and cook all food.
  • Manage all incoming and outgoing food, log transactions, do inventory weekly or bi-weekly.
  • Properly store all incoming food and maintain inventory.
  • Ensure food is within date and fresh, and maintain quality and presentation.
  • Maintain cleanliness in kitchen and dining areas, enforce sanitary practices, and ensure compliance with laws and standards.
  • Ensure kitchen equipment is operational and used safely.
  • Cook food to safety standards and recipes.
  • Lead kitchen staff and provide a positive work environment.
  • Manage staff performance, provide feedback, and maintain professional appearance and conduct.
  • Respond to customer questions and complaints efficiently and sensitively.
  • Interview, hire, and train employees.
  • Maintain kitchen cleanliness and food safety standards, aiming for "A" kitchens.
  • Coordinate with management regarding operations and communication.
  • Estimate food needs, order supplies, and schedule deliveries.
  • Monitor and control restaurant finances, including sales, inventory, and expenses.
  • Complete paperwork such as schedules, reports, and payroll.
  • Work closely with management and ensure sanitation regulations are met.
  • Perform other duties as delegated or required, including possible roles in cooking, cleaning, hosting, serving, or bartending.
  • Oversee daily restaurant operations.
  • Perform any additional tasks as directed by supervisors.
Job Requirements
  • ServSafe certification required.
  • General knowledge of the food service industry.
  • Ability to adapt, learn, and grow professionally.
Qualifications
  • Must be at least 21 years old at hire.
  • If 21 or older at a bar location, R-Serving certification is required, and ability to pour basic drinks.
  • Valid driver’s license and vehicle insurance for errands.
  • Availability to open and/or close regularly.
  • Experience in food service or related fields.
  • Knowledge of food safety practices.
  • Strong communication and leadership skills.
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and lead diverse teams.
Physical Demands

The employee will need to stand, walk, sit, handle objects, reach, stoop, kneel, or crouch. Accommodations are available for disabilities.

Frequently move, stock, and transport boxes weighing up to 50 pounds.

Maintain mental stamina during busy times and work around hot or cold environments, operating kitchen equipment.
